## Onboarding: Tilewarden Prefetcher

The Tilewarden prefetcher warms map tiles for the Bryncove region ahead of peak commute hours. As on-call, you mainly watch the prefetch-lag gauge; anything over ten minutes means the scheduler stalled. Restart it with `tw-sched bounce`. If the scheduler's state store refuses to unlock after a crash, you must recover it manually before restarting. Enter the recovery passphrase below when the unlock prompt appears.

strongbox words: druath-quenael

**Ticket: vault locked — catalog cache invalidation keys**

The Kestrelmart catalog pipeline can't publish invalidation events; the signing key sits in the Ironhollow vault, which auto-sealed after a host migration. Result: stale prices serving from cache across all product pages. Purge jobs queued, not firing. Code change under review (the TTL fallback) is blocked until keys are back. Unseal steps done through step 4. Final step needs the recovery passphrase, noted directly below.

unlock words, fawig-bagef: olidor-holir-istox-holath-tamys-quenion-giliel

## Escalation

If the Driftwood orphan-sweeper deletes a resource that still has live references, halt the sweep immediately by setting the `sweep.paused` flag in the Larkspur config service. Do not re-run the reconciliation job until the deletion ledger has been exported, since a second pass can mask the original fault. Note for reviewers: any change to the grace-period logic requires sign-off from the Pelagia infrastructure team before merge. For urgent escalations outside review hours, reach the sweeper on-call directly.

escalation mailbox, bagef-bagag: oliax.drumir.jorath@crelvolabs.test

**Capacity note — Vellastra dispatch simulator.** For the eng sync: simulating the 40-car Marrowgate tower at 10x speed saturates one worker at roughly 9k rider events/sec, so we'll shard by bank rather than by floor. Memory stays flat if the event ring is sized correctly. The knobs we propose locking in are these.

tuning table, hahof-tafop:
RATE_LIMITS = {
    "ulaix": 10,
    "wenath": 1,
}